RM2JFRY6J–A 1951 advertisement by Lister Brothers Limited, Engineers and Iron & Brass Founders of Nightingale Vale, Woolwich, London. S.E.18. The company specialised in the manufacture of steam laundry machinery, leather machinery and industrial drying equipment, also iron and non-ferrous castings, gear cutting, machining & assembly.
